
(Manama) – Assistant Chief of Public Security for Operations and Training, Brigadier Hamad bin Mohammed Al Khalifa, inspected the site of the GCC joint security exercise “Arabian Gulf Security 1” to be held in Bahrain at the end of the year.
He was briefed on the preparations for holding the exercise, and inspected the buildings and establishments of the field area and equipment of the administration team required to achieve the success of the exercise.
He said the event is an opportunity to exchange expertise among GCC security forces. It aims to provide training on dealing with various security situations, including countering terrorist acts.
A number of workshops and lectures will be held to boost cooperation among the participating forces, he added.
